City Commissioners~Just Say "No" to Tony Martinez!

King Tony The Lesser
When Mayor Tony fails to build consensus on an issue before trying to ramrod it through the city commission,  the commissioners do have a natural recourse.  Vote an automatic "no" on anything Martinez proposes that he did not at least run by the commissioners, ask for input or alternatives.  Do not reward an autocrat for going it alone.  Make him pay for disrespecting the Mayor/City Commission form of government and democratic principles.

As a commissioner, tell him your hands are tied with respect to supporting an agenda item you have not been consulted about, just on principle.  It's just like when the mayor cites a Robert's Rules of Order principle to prevent Commissioner Longoria or someone else from raising a question.(The mayor knows full well that a question can be raised at any point.  He is simply blocking dissent.)

In retrospect, whenever a mayor or potential mayoral candidate finances, manages or shares staff with commissioner candidate, it should give the voters pause.  They should realize that when a mayor controls a voting block, the city commission is a useless appendage.

The recent flurry of speculative real estate purchases orchestrated by the mayor should have raised serious questions within a properly balanced city commission.  Why do we need these buildings?  Why does the city need to own a building occupied by a restaurant?  What about liability if someone slips on the floor?  Why does the city need to own a nursing home facility?  Is this for profit or as some sort of social service?  Does the purchase of these buildings take precedence over unpaved streets, drainage issues and other city services?  If the city has extra money for real estate investment, what about the stock market or simply lowering taxes?  Was an independent appraisal done on the Casa del Nylon building before forking over $2,300,000 of taxpayer dollars to Tony's friend Abraham Galonsky, negotiated by Martinez' law partner Horacio Barrera.

John Villarreal should be able to go to his constituents in District 4 with an explanation of why these real estate purchases were made, just as Melissa Zamora in District 3 and Jessica Tetreau-Kalifa in District 2.  Otherwise, how are these citizens represented in city government?
